Description
(±)-H3RESCA-TFP ((±)-H3L28) is a tetrafluorophenyl ester derivative of restrained complexing agent (RESCA). (±)-H3RESCA-TFP can be used to conjugate the chelator with a biomolecule via amine coupling (e.g., N terminus and/or the ε-amino groups of lysine) .
Biological activity
In Vitro The aluminum fluoride restrained complexing agent (Al18F-RESCA) method combines the chemical advantages of a chelator-based radiolabeling method with the unique physical properties of the radionuclide of choice, fluorine-18. Proteins of interest can be conjugated to RESCA via amine coupling using (±)-H3RESCA-TFP. Al18F-labeled proteins can be obtained with moderate (12-17 GBq/μmol) to good (80-85 GBq/μmol) apparent molar activity, depending on the starting activity of 18F-.
